Has anyone here been watching Life On Mars?

For those of you not in the know, it's based on a BBC series from 2005/2006, and it's about a cop who gets hit by a car in 2006 who wakes up after the accident in the year 1973.
He's still a cop and he's apparently just transfered to a new division. He has to adjust to antiquated policing methods in a lazy and corrupt police department, while at the same time trying to figure out how to get himself back to 2006.

Is he a time traveller, in a coma, or just totally raving mad?

Think Back To The Future meets Lost, with a dash of CSI.

Anywho, the first episode was completely identical to the original BBC version, and the ensuing episodes borrow heavily from the original elements.

While I really loved the first few eps, I'm getting kind of worried lately because British shows run for about 57 minutes, and U.S. shows run about 46 minutes, so they've had to cut a lot of what you might call 'filler' (I wouldn't) and condense the storylines.

The example of that was last week's episode. In the BBC version it was one of the best episodes, but in the ABC version it seemed like a very rushed 'greatest hits', just hitting the important plot points and casting away all the finer dialogue and character moments.

The DVDs of the original two series is (of course) not available R1 yet. I had to download the torrent to get it.

But totally worth it.

And a really neat quirk is the after the show ended (and that ending was one of the most satisfying I've ever seen, BTW) a spin-off show was created called Ashes To Ashes, about another cop who wakes up in 1981 after being shot in the head. She's convinced that the 1981 world is just a dream, sometimes refusing to do the 'right' thing, as it will just feed and validate the fantasy.
